"Jos? [Barreiro] writes the true story in Ta?no--the Native view of what Columbus brought. Across the Americas, invasion, and resistance, the Ta?no story repeated many times over." - Chief Oren Lyons (Joagquisho), Turtle Clan, Onondaga Nation The story of what really happened when Columbus arrived in the "New World," as told by the Ta?no people who were impacted In 1532, an elderly Ta?no man named Guaik?n sits down to write his story--an in-depth account of what happened when Columbus landed on Caribbean shores in 1492. As a boy, Guaik?n was adopted by Columbus, uniquely positioning him to tell the story of Columbus's "discovery," directing our gaze where it rightfully belongs--on the Indigenous people for whom this land had long been home. Revised and updated by author Jos? Barreiro (himself a descendant of the Ta?no people) with new information and a new introduction, this richly imagined novel updates Guaik?n's carefully crafted narrative, chronicling what happened to the Ta?no people when Columbus arrived and how their lives and culture were ruptured.
